Rema given five years to quit music and fully become a house wife

It is a red flag alert for Rema Namakula’s fans as Dr Hamza Ssebunya’s family has given Rema a maximum of five years to quit music. City Tycoon Godfrey Kirumira who addressed the gathering during the Kukyala on behalf of Ssebunya’s family revealed that the step their son has made requires the ‘Sili muyembe’ hitmaker to focus on her role as a wife.

According to Kirumira who seemed not certain about exactly how many years they should give Rema to enjoy her music career, the songbird should quickly give her fans the last glimpse of her music as she is about to be confined as a house wife.

Rema who was enjoying the proceedings of her forever memorable day seemed okay as she was all smiling.

Rema on Wednesday introduced Sebunya to her relatives in Naguru, a Kampala suburb at the late Godfrey Mabirizi’s lavish home.
